Analysis

In 2023, proportion tariff lines applied to imports from ldcs in Guam stood at 51.79. That is the highest value across all 10 years on record.

The figure is up 8.0% on the previous year and up 573.5% over ten years.

Over the whole period, proportion tariff lines applied to imports from ldcs in Guam peaked at 51.79 in 2023 and was at its lowest, 6.25, in 2010.

Guam ranks 176th of 228 countries on this measure, in the bottom quarter.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.
